GARY BARLOW’S WINE TOUR: AUSTRALIA ITV1, 2pm
Who knew when Take That pop star Gary Barlow was chucking jelly around half-naked for a music video that one day he’d be a grown-up sensible wine buff… He’s already taken fans on a tour of South Africa, and some of his fans (yes, me) may have even tried his own brand rosé – now he’s back for a second adventure in Australia. And it’s not easy being a superstar – he had to juggle filming with going on a major tour with bandmates Mark Owen and Howard Donald. Gary says: “The fact that I was in Australia on tour, seeing this great country, seeing the people, playing for them, singing for them, to then go and make a TV show all about where they live, it just felt absolutely perfect.”

This time he’s joined by a host of celebrity friends including Dannii Minogue, Tim Minchin, Ronan Keating, Sophie Ellis-Bextor, John Bishop and Andi Peters. Gary will take them to experience the main attractions across the North Territory, South Australia, Queensland, New South Wales, Victoria and Western Australia. He also meets chefs and wine producers across the regions to learn more about the process and pairing local wines with the exquisite food on offer. Gary adds: “I was actually worried that it was going to feel like we were making the same show again. Beautiful country, southern hemisphere, gorgeous beaches, vineyards – why wouldn’t it be the same? And I couldn’t have been more wrong. I didn’t need to worry whatsoever.”

WHAT’S THE BIG DEAL: BRITAIN’S BEST BUYS? CHANNEL 4, 8pm
EastEnder Natalie Cassidy is the super enthusiastic host of this consumer show, which aims to smash through the hype and find the trends worth spending money on. “Let’s face it, we’re all addicted to shopping, especially online,” says the actress. “With so many talked about must-haves, which ones are worth buying?” With the help of six families, all trying out the so-called wonder products at home, Natalie gets to the bottom of everything from pizza ovens to packing cubes.
In this episode, Natalie discovers the alarming truth about some of the teeth whiteners being marketed online. She also puts the viral Ninja CREAMi to the test against its ice cream maker rivals. And she investigates whether eco shower-heads really can save you money, while also finding out whether barefoot shoes are the route to stronger feet and better posture. These items are splashed all over our socials, but should we splash the cash?
YOUR FRIENDS & NEIGHBORS, APPLE TV+
Mad Men’s Jon Hamm is excellent in this edgy and dramatic black comedy about a man whose life is spiralling out of control. He plays Andrew Cooper, known as Coop, a recently-divorced hedge fund manager who is fired in disgrace and resorts to stealing from his neighbours’ homes in the affluent Westmont Village – only to discover that the secrets behind the posh curtains are more dangerous than he could have imagined.
The show begins with Coop waking up soaked in blood – fortunately it’s someone else’s blood, though it’s not great to wake up next to a dead body in someone else’s house. As Coop narrates the episode, he reflects on the “swirling hot mess of my life”, wondering how everything could go so wrong, so fast. Flash back to four months ago and Coop is in bar where he is seduced by a woman nearly half his age – this will be the first of many mistakes that turn this into an entertaining crime caper.
